Temporomandibular disorder (TMD) encompasses a spectrum of disorders that are associated with pain in the temporomandibular joint (TMJ) and surrounding musculature. Current research shows that conservative physical therapy is beneficial in the management of the disorder. This study further explores if physical therapy is an effective approach to treating patients with TMJ disorders. Our objectives were to determine the effect of conservative physical therapy interventions on pain, maximal mouth opening, and TMJ disability index for patients with TMD. Medical records from 2013-2018 were retrospectively reviewed to identify patients and obtain demographic, baseline, and short-term outcomes of maximal mouth opening (MMO), pain, and temporomandibular disability index (TDI). A total of 100 patients were included. Significant changes were noted in MMO, pain rating, and TDI from initial evaluation to discharge from physical therapy. Sex, age, and weight did not affect the outcomes. There was also no correlation between the number of visits attended and change in MMO. Patients treated conservatively did show improvements in short term outcomes (MMO, pain rating, and TDI). These changes were statistically significant, indicating that conservative therapy may be a beneficial treatment option for patients with TMJ dysfunction. Future studies assessing the long-term outcomes of TMJ patients treated conservatively would determine if this treatment is beneficial in the long-term. 目的 通过回顾分析,总结自身免疫性疾病导致颞下颌关节病变的临床和影像学特征,为早期明确诊断提供参考。方法 收集2014年12月至2021年6月于上海交通大学附属第九人民医院口腔外科就诊的15例自身免疫性疾病伴发颞下颌关节病变患者的病例资料,结合280例以往文献报道的病例分析其临床表现、影像学表现和治疗方法。结果 本文收集的15例患者中80%患者存在自身免疫性疾病病史,张口受限是患者最常见的主诉,其次为耳前疼痛。影像学检查可见无明显创伤诱因的关节上下腔积液、关节盘中带穿孔、无盘移位的髁突扁平状吸收、双侧囊内纤维性或骨性强直等表现。部分患者经抗风湿药物治疗疗效较好,4例进行了关节置换术,疗效稳定。结论 自身免疫性疾病所致的颞下颌关节病变患者在临床表现、影像学表现和治疗方式上均有特殊之处,尽早明确临床诊断以指导治疗方案的选择是必要的。  相似文献

IntroductionTemporomandibular joint (TMJ) disorders can be treated by both conservative and surgical approaches. Conservative interventions with predictable benefits can be considered as first-line treatment for such disorders. Dextrose prolotherapy is one of the most promising approaches in the management of TMDs, especially in refractory cases where other conservative management has failed.AimTo study the efficacy of prolotherapy and to establish it as an effective procedure in patients with TMJ disorders, to provide long-term solution to chronic TMJ pain and dysfunctions.Patients and MethodsWe conducted a study on 25 patients suffering from various TMJ disorders who were treated with prolotherapy, the solution consisting of 1 part of 50% dextrose (0.75 ml); 2 parts of lidocaine (1.5 ml); and 1 part of warm saline (0.75 ml). The standard programme is to repeat the injections three times, at 2-week interval, which totals four injection appointments over 6 weeks with 3-month follow-up.ResultsThere was appreciable reduction in tenderness in TMJ and masticatory muscles with significant improvement in mouth opening. The effect of the treatment in improving clicking and deviation of TMJ was found to be statistically significant (P < 0.05). There were no permanent complications.ConclusionOur study concluded that prolotherapy is an effective therapeutic modality that reduces TMJ pain, improves joint stability and range of motion in a majority of patients. It can be a first-line treatment option as it is safe, economical and an easy procedure associated with minimal morbidity.  相似文献

为了探讨咬合创伤在颅颌紊乱症发生及发展中的生化机制,作者首次运用免疫组化技术观察小型猪正常时颞颌关节(TMJ)软组织P物质(SP)样免疫阳性反应的分布及其在咬合创伤时的反应变化。结果显示,除关节盘中带中部外,TMJ软组织各部均有SP样阳性反应分布,其中以关节盘周围为多,滑膜表层较少。咬合创伤时TMJ软组织中SP样免疫阳性反应增强,盘周附着组织中最为显著,滑膜组织也较明显。去除咬合创伤后SP样阳性反应明显减弱。提示盘周附着和滑膜组织对咬合创伤较敏感,由此引起的TMJ炎症和疼痛有SP的参与机制。  相似文献

The purpose of this study was to examine the outcomes of patients who received revision temporomandibular joint (TMJ) arthroplasty for the treatment of acquired metal allergy. It was hypothesized that subjects would have significant improvements in pain, swelling, and function. Patients who underwent TMJ revision due to nickel allergy were identified retrospectively. Outcomes documented included the presence or absence of facial erythema and facial swelling. Maximum incisal opening was also measured. Additional outcomes collected included age at initial surgery, initial TMJ device type, presenting symptoms, and TMJ device used for surgical revision. Four patients were identified with a nickel allergy to their TMJ prosthesis (containing nickel). All subjects experienced pain and swelling as their primary symptoms prior to the revision, with two subjects showing dermatological symptoms of overlying erythema. The four female subjects underwent exchange of their previously implanted prosthesis with a titanium alloy prosthesis. Postoperatively, all subjects showed improvements in pain score, resolution of swelling and erythema, and improvements in maximum incisal opening. This small case series suggests that revision TMJ arthroplasty with a titanium alloy prosthesis is a potential treatment for acquired metal allergy from traditional TMJ prosthesis implantation.  相似文献

We reviewed the results of one surgeon's experience of open surgical management of the temporomandibular joint (TMJ) in patients who fail to respond to arthroscopy and aimed to identify groups of patients that may or may not benefit from the intervention. Over a 7-year period (2005–2012) we retrospectively collected data from the medical notes of patients who underwent discectomy, disc plication, eminectomy, eminoplasty, and adhesiolysis, according to the clinical findings for joint pain, restriction, and locking. A total of 22 patients (71%) reported improvement in pain score and 19 (61%) reported an improvement in mouth opening 12 months postoperatively. Overall, 12 patients (39%) ultimately needed TMJ replacement. This group included 5/6 patients in Wilkes’ stage IV and 6/15 in stage V, 5/7 patients with a preoperative pain score of 90–100, and half of those with preoperative mouth opening of 20–29 mm (7/14). Open surgical management of the TMJ can benefit patients despite the previous failure of arthroscopy to manage pain, restriction, and locking. Arthroscopy seems to reduce the percentage of patients that need open TMJ surgery, but also the success of subsequent operations compared with previous studies. TMJ replacement is increasingly being done successfully to treat end-stage disease. These results may be used when obtaining a patient's consent for open TMJ surgery, particularly if they are in the groups considered to have a high risk of subsequently requiring a replacement joint.  相似文献

The collection of conditions affecting the temporomandibular joint (TMJ) and masticatory muscles, the so-called temporomandibular disorders, can be classified according to the Research Diagnostic Criteria for Temporomandibular Disorders. Of the 3 subgroups--muscle disorders (Group I); disc displacements (Group II); and arthralgia, arthritis, and arthrosis (Group III)--the muscle disorders are most frequently seen in community samples; Group II and Group III diagnoses are less prevalent. This may explain the relative scarcity of studies involving intracapsular TMJ disorders. In this review, new insights into the functional anatomy, imaging, and pathology of disorders of the TMJ are presented. Studies of TMJ dynamics may provide insight into the functional anatomy of the TMJ and thereby into the consequences of Group II and Group III disorders. The clinical use of imaging modalities such as computed tomography and magnetic resonance imaging for the TMJ and related structures remains controversial. Nevertheless, imaging is regularly used in the diagnosis of some Group II and Group III disorders. Magnetic resonance imaging may be of use not only for the visualization of disc displacements but also for the study of bone mineral density of the condyle. Cytokines such as interleukin-1 (IL-1) and tumor necrosis factor alpha (TNFalpha) play an important role in TMJ pathology. For example, IL-1beta, which has been associated with TMJ pain, hyperalgesia, and anterior bite opening, is mostly absent in the synovial fluid of healthy joints. Since both IL-1 and TNFalpha are involved in the development of chronic pain and joint destruction, they may be the targets for specific treatments. While the advances reviewed in this paper are significant, multidisciplinary efforts and formation of international research collaborations will be necessary to continue advancement in the understanding of TMJ pathology and diagnosis.  相似文献

Four hundred and seventy-three consecutive TMD patients were evaluated for SCA and other symptoms/signs including temporomandibular joint (TMJ) pain, TMJ and muscle tenderness, TMJ noise (clicking and crepitus), and maximum mouth opening. The relationship between SCA and other symptoms/signs were analysed by multiple regression analysis. Score of chewing ability correlated significantly with TMJ pain and mouth opening capacity but not with TMJ noise and muscle tenderness. Age was a background factor but sex was not. The result of this study suggests that SCA correlated with dysfunction of the TMD patients. This method could be used to evaluate the ability of chewing in assessment of TMD.  相似文献

Currently only two alloplastic temporomandibular joint (TMJ) total joint replacement (TJR) systems are available in the United States. The aim of this study was to define variables that determine whether a Biomet stock prosthesis could have been used to reconstruct a TMJ previously reconstructed with a TMJ Concepts patient-fitted prosthesis. All of the TMJ Concepts prostheses placed between 2010 and 2018 at the University of Texas – Health at San Antonio were analyzed retrospectively. There were 128 cases (241 joints) with intact stereolithographic models analyzed for successful adaptation of the Biomet stock TMJ prosthesis. Anatomical, demographic, etiological, and perioperative data were gathered for each joint to investigate possible causes of failure of stock adaptation. The majority of joints, 74% (178/241), could have had a stock prosthesis adapt. All joints with ≥40 mm gap arthroplasty failed stock prosthesis adaptation. Only 50% (32/64) of the joints with at least one previous open TMJ surgery and 60% (58/96) of the joints with concomitant orthognathic surgery could have had a stock TMJ prosthesis. The stock prosthesis could not be adapted for any of the patients requiring TMJ replacement for congenital disorders or those requiring TMJ salvage. Overall, the majority of cases treated with a patient-specific TMJ TJR could have been treated with a stock prosthesis.  相似文献

The purpose of this study was to evaluate the effects of intra-articular temporomandibular joint (TMJ) treatment in patients with juvenile idiopathic arthritis (JIA). The inclusion criteria were met by 21 patients (38 joints). Joints were randomly selected for either arthrocentesis alone (n = 17) or arthrocentesis with the additional use of triamcinolone hexacetonide (n = 21) using a closed single-needle system. Measurements of pain and function were performed at baseline and at follow-up after 3 and 8 months. Pain on opening and lateral excursion improved significantly after injections. Pain decreased significantly from baseline to first and second control on a visual analogue scale (VAS) for overall pain (49–18–8) and overall function (41–19–4). Significant improvement was recorded for pain on palpation of muscles and joints. There was no statistically significant difference between the treatment modalities, with or without glucocorticoid injection. Arthrocentesis in the TMJ treatment of patients with JIA may be beneficial and steroids had no additional effect. Further studies are needed to evaluate the long-term effects on the TMJ structures and on condylar growth from arthrocentesis and intra-articular steroid injections.  相似文献

INTRODUCTION: The use of bone scintigraphy (bone scan) in the diagnosis of temporomandibular joint (TMJ) disease has been infrequent, as compared with traditional radiographic techniques. Bone scans have the potential to detect active bone remodeling whereas corresponding radiographs may be normal or document past structural change in the joint. Traditional radiographic findings and relevant clinical signs and symptoms correlated with bone scans may aid in the diagnosis of TMJ disease and possibly affect treatment and prognosis of individual cases. The use of bone scans as an additional tool in diagnosing TMJ disease was assessed in this series of patients. METHODS: Thirty consecutive subjects with TMJ tenderness were selected for bone scintigraphy using technetium diphosphonate 99 mTc and single photon emission computerized tomography. These subjects received bone scans as well as other selected imaging modalities for diagnostic purposes. RESULTS AND DISCUSSION: The findings on bone scan were evaluated and a change in preliminary clinical diagnosis or treatment was made in 60% of cases because of the findings on bone scintigraphy. Bone scintigraphy may be valuable to assess progress of TMJ inflammation or remodeling, and may affect diagnosis and treatment of patients with TMJ tenderness.  相似文献

Temporomandibular joint (TMJ) dislocation is an excessive forward movement of the condyle beyond the articular eminence with complete separation of the articular surfaces and fixation in that position. This study was conducted to assess autologous blood injection to the TMJ for the treatment of chronic recurrent TMJ dislocation. Fifteen patients with bilateral chronic recurrent condylar dislocation were included in the study. Bilateral TMJ arthrocentesis was performed on each patient, followed by the injection of 2 ml of autologous blood into the superior joint compartment and 1 ml onto the outer surface of the joint capsule. Preoperative and postoperative assessment included a thorough history and physical examination to determine the maximal mouth opening, presence of pain and sounds, frequency of luxation, recurrence rate, and presence of facial nerve paralysis. Eighty percent of the subjects (12 patients) had a successful outcome with no further episodes of dislocation and required no further treatment at their 1-year follow-up, whereas three patients had recurrent dislocation as early as 2 weeks after treatment. Autologous blood injection is a safe, simple, and cost-effective treatment for chronic recurrent TMJ dislocation.  相似文献

目的:探讨深覆胎或牙齿重度磨耗病人咬合抬高后对颞颌关节结构及症状的影响.方法:随机选取近两年在我院口腔修复科就诊的深覆胎或重度磨耗患者36例为受试对象,其中男性21例,女性15例,年龄36-53岁,治疗前后常规进行颞颌关节的临床检查,拍摄双侧颞颌关节开闭口位核磁共振并对关节情况进行分析.结果:36例患者的72个关节中,治疗前可复性盘前移21个关节,治疗后10个,差异有统计学意义(P<0.05).不可复性盘前移14例,治疗后13例,差异无统计学意义(P>0.05).治疗前关节弹响13例,治疗后9例,差异无统计学意义(P>0.05).治疗前关节区轻度疼痛12例,治疗后4例,差异有统计学意义(P<0.05).治疗前关节区中度疼痛8例,治疗后7例,差异无统计学意义(P>0.05).治疗前关节区重度疼痛2例,治疗后2例,差异无统计学意义(P>0.05).结论:咬合抬高对于颞颌关节可复性关节盘前移位和轻度关节区疼痛有一定治疗作用,对于不可复性盘前移,弹响及中,重度疼痛无缓解作用.  相似文献

Orofacial pain frequently originates from pathologic conditions in the masticatory muscles or temporomandibular joints (TMJs). The mediators and mechanisms that monitor pain and inflammation, centrally or peripherally, are of great interest in the search for new treatment modalities. The neuropeptides substance P (SP), calcitonin gene-related peptide (CGRP), and neuropeptide Y (NPY) have all been found at high levels in the synovial fluid of arthritic TMJs in association with spontaneous pain, while serotonin (5-HT) has been found in association with hyperalgesia/allodynia of the TMJ. Interleukin-1 beta (IL-1 beta) and tumor necrosis factor alpha (TNF alpha) have been found in arthritic TMJs, but not in healthy TMJs, in association with hyperalgesia/allodynia of the TMJ as well as spontaneous pain. Anterior open bite, which may be a clinical sign of TMJ destruction, has been found in association with high levels of CGRP, NPY, and IL-1 beta in the synovial fluid of the TMJ. Interleukin-1 beta has also been related to radiographic signs of joint destruction. Prostaglandin E2 (PGE2) and leukotriene B4 (LTB4) are both present in the arthritic TMJ, and PGE2 has been shown to be associated with hyperalgesia/allodynia of the TMJ. Very little is known about pain and inflammatory mediators in muscles. However, we know that 5-HT and PGE2 are involved in the development of pain and hyperalgesia/allodynia of the masseter muscle in patients with fibromyalgia, whereas local myalgia (myofascial pain) seems to be modulated by other, as yet unknown mediators. Interaction between the peripheral nervous system (sensory and sympathetic nerves), the immune system, and local cells is probably of great importance for the modulation of pain and inflammation in the TMJ and orofacial musculature.  相似文献
